@lmtparker   I would suggest Waggoner Chocolates on ShopHQ.  Waggoner is the original Harry London.  They make the best candy.  The man named Harry London is the grandfather of Joe Waggoner.  A few years ago the London candy factory fell through and after that Joe opened a shop in the original factory on Main street in North Canton, OH.  His candy is the original great chocolate from the beginning.  I have become a chocolate fanatic recently and I am from North Canton, OH.
